Abstract (EN)
Cancer disease has become the biggest health problem that affects human life both spiritually and financially. The work done to solve this problem is also ahead of the studies in the field of health today. One of the most predictable solutions for the treatment of this disease today is to develop effective drugs against this disease. For this purpose, metalcontaining benzimidazole compounds have been seen among the most suitable candidates in recent years. In this study, the cytotoxiceffects of nine benzimidazole-derived compounds containing cobalt and zinc on A549 (non-small cell lung carcinoma), BEAS-2B (healthy lung epithelial cell line), HCT116 (colorectal carcinoma) and Hep3B (hepatocellular carcinoma) cells has been examined using Trypan blue, MTT, Caspase-3 and Western Blotting methods. The cytotoxic effect of all compounds was compared with cisplatin used as reference compound. Their antimicrobial effects were also determined by the Minimum Inhibition Concentration (MIC) method. Two of the compounds used in the study (Compounds 4 and 9) were found to have high cytotoxic effects on Hep3B and HCT116 cells. Compounds 6 and 8 showed a high cytotoxic effect on A549 cells, like cisplatin, but a lower cytotoxic effect on BEAS-2B cells than cisplatin. MTT analysis showed that the IC50 values of cisplatin, Compound 6 and Compound 8 on A549 cells at 72 h were 4.31, 6.27 and 4.66 μg / mL, respectively. On the other hand, their IC50 values on BEAS-2B cells at 72 h were determined as 1.78, 54.88 and 34.34 μg/mL, respectively. The compounds have also been found to have a high antimicrobial effect on bacteria and yeasts.
